Weather in June

The first month of the summer, June, is still a warm month in Chichica, Panama, with an average temperature ranging between min 23.6°C (74.5°F) and max 29.3°C (84.7°F).

Temperature

Chichica measures an average high-temperature of a warm 29.3°C (84.7°F) in June, nearly consistent with the preceding month. In June, Chichica's temperature tends to fall to an average low of 23.6°C (74.5°F) during the night.

Heat index

Throughout June, the heat index is calculated to be a torrid 36°C (96.8°F). Take more caution, heat exhaustion and heat cramps may occur. Long-lasting activity may cause heatstroke.

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'apparent temperature', combines both the air temperature and the humidity level to give a perceived human temperature. The influence of weather is personal, with a diverse population experiencing it differently due to differences in body mass, stature, and degree of activity. It is essential to realize that direct sunlight can escalate the perceived temperature, increasing the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ly meaningful for babies and toddlers. Young individuals are generally in more danger than adults due to their lower capacity to sweat. Moreover, their large skin surface in relation to their small bodies and the increased heat generation from their activities makes them more vulnerable.
The body's self-cooling mechanism is rooted in perspiration, where evaporating sweat cools down excessive warmth. With excessive moisture in the atmosphere, the effectiveness of the evaporation process is decreased, causing the body to cool down less efficiently, leading to a sensation of overheating. Elevated heat gain compared to the body's release capability poses risks of dehydration and potential overheating.

Humidity

In Chichica, the average relative humidity in June is 81%.

Rainfall

In June, in Chichica, Panama, the rain falls for 28.8 days. Throughout June, 228mm (8.98")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 265.2 rainfall days, and 1776mm (69.92")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

June has the longest days of the year in Chichica, with an average of 12h and 36min of daylight.
On the first day of June, sunrise is at 06:07 and sunset at 18:42.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:12 and sunset at 18:48 EST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in June in Chichica is 7.9h.

UV index

January through April, June, July and September,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high threat to health from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: An average UV index of 7 in June transforms into this advice:
Prevent overexposure. Protection from the sun's harmful effects is needed. Stay in the shade and limit sun exposure from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., when UV radiation is most potent. Keep in mind that shade structures like parasols or canopies do not offer full protection. On bright days sunglasses that block both UVA and UVB rays should be worn. A hat with a wide brim is extremely helpful, as it can prevent roughly 50% of UV radiation from reaching the eyes.
